Chestnut Avenue is in West Wickham and in Bromley district. BR4 9ES is located in the Hayes & Coney Hall elect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Beckenham.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ding BR4 9ES has a slightly higher male population, with 52%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of BR4 9ES there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 59.9%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Safety

Is Chestnut Avenue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Chestnut Avenue was 28.7 per 1,000 residents, which is 35.1% lower than the Hayes & Coney Hall average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Chestnut Avenue has the 9th lowest crime rate of 24 local areas in Hayes & Coney Hall and the 224th lowest crime rate of 930 local areas in Bromley .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 8.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 23.5%.
